A singular trajectory for reinventing textiles
From its beginnings in a garage in Nevers, Losanje has gradually developed an expertise that is unique in Europe: producing upcycled products on an industrial scale, without sacrificing quality, creativity and impact. A look back at 5 years of transformation, audacity and commitment.
2020
The birth of a project in Nevers - The intuition of an alternative model
The LOSANJE project was born of a strong conviction: producing more and more new makes no sense.
With a stock of work pants and school sheets, as well as local know-how, the first prototypes were born in a garage, transformed into a committed sewing workshop.
The aim? To prove that it is possible to produce desirable clothing and accessories without new materials - and to open a breach in the highly standardized world of fashion.

2021
Proof by series - Making upcycling replicable
By 2021, Losanje had become the first brand to mass-produce upcycled products, available in a range of sizes and colors.
The pieces attracted the attention of WeDressFair, Galeries Lafayette and Printemps, proof if any were needed that upcycling can compete with the aesthetic standards of the marketplace. Upcycling enters the fashion mainstream.

2022
Change of scale - From seam to system
Encouraged by recurring requests from brands and companies also wishing to explore upcycling, Losanje initiated a change of scale. The aim was to structure, automate and make the upcycling process more reliable, in order to meet growing demand.
LOSANJE went from being a brand-producer to the architect of a new textile system, focused on upcycling on a large scale.

2023
The industrial turnaround - When technology meets circularity
A fund-raising round of almost €3M enabled Losanje to invest heavily in R&D to develop its own industrial and intelligent tools dedicated to upcycling.
That same year, LOSANJE opened its first industrial workshop, a site that now enables it to process large volumes of finished products with precision, traceability and speed.

2024
A unique technology - Supporting the textile transition in all sectors
Losanje finalizes development of its automated cutting line for finished products. A world first!
Losanje is now fully capable of offering tailor-made textile upcycling solutions to a wide range of B2B customers: fashion brands, local authorities, retailers and manufacturers. All with a single promise: to do better with what already exists - at scale.

2025
The total democratization of upcycling
Losanje continues to democratize upcycling. It is rolling out new production projects with increasingly diversified players, and for ever new uses.
And in June 2025, Losanje won the prestigious ANDAM Innovation Award.
